Ralf Little played the Tory party at its own game by rebranding his Twitter feed and it’s perfect

You’ll have seen by now the controversy around the Conservative Party’s Twitter feed rebranding as ‘factcheckUK’ during last night’s election leader debate.

https://twitter.com/jimwaterson/status/1196884410496438272

Lots of people thought it was an outrageous attempt to mislead the British public, although Tory party chairman James Cleverly saw absolutely nothing wrong with it.

So Ralf Little, no stranger at cutting Conservatives down to size, thought he’d give them a taste of their own medicine by rebranding his own Twitter account.

And as responses go, it was pretty much perfect.
